EAST ELEMENTARY SCHOOL
East Elementary School is a Title I public elementary school that is part of the Cheboygan Area Schools school district, located in CHEBOYGAN, MI with about 299 students offering grade levels from Kindergarten to 2nd Grade. A Title I school prov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families. Its purpose is to provide all children significant opportunity to receive a fair, equitable, and high-quality education. With about 23 teachers, East Elementary School has a student/teacher ratio of about 13: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.

School Demographics for 299 students
The primary ethnicity of students attending EAST 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is predominantly White, representing about 87% of the student body.
- White
- 87.3%
- Two or more races
- 9.4%
- Hispanic/Latino
- 2.7%
- Black or African American
- 0.7%
- Female
- 48.8%
- Male
- 51.2%
